Migration, terrorism and energy — three 'crisis' topics — have preoccupied EU policy and their societies' view of their neighbourhood in northern Africa for a long time. For too long, keeping the problems — literally — at bay has been left to southern European member countries of the EU. The following thoughts outline some dimensions, which are crucial in opening a new chapter with our north African neighbours. Now, European policy is in danger of turning towards a 'super-realist' mode of engagement, forgetting all lessons about conditionality and, at the same time, laying the groundwork for future failures. For the moment, Europe has no convincing story it could tell our neighbours in northern Africa.
